Transpacific Broadband Group Inc. - Clark, Pampanga Philippines
Transpacific Broadband Group International incorporated, (TBGI) for short, is a publicly listed Philippines-based and licensed telecommunications and broadcasting company. TBGI was first incorporated in 1995 and started commercial operation in the first half of 1996. TBGI is registered with the Philippines Economic Zones Authority (“PEZA”). It maintains a satellite Center along with 20 studios for media production, post-production and playback services in the Clark Economic Zone (CEZ). TBGI generates much of its revenue from Internet, Intranet, and local loop service subscriptions mainly for schools, but also for government agencies along with the corporate and private sector. As a major supplier of VSAT-based internet services, along with wireless networking, educational programs, applications hosting, and content conversion, it has strategically positioned itself as a strong player in the Philippines telecommunications market. VSAT stands for Very Small Aperture Terminal and is a type of two-way satellite ground station. The advantage in VSAT technology is its small size. It requires a dish antenna that is under 3.8 meters with most antennas ranging from 75 cm to 1.2 meters. Data rates typically range from 4 kbit/s up to 16 Mbit/s and more as the technology evolves. VSATs utilizes satellites in geosynchronous orbit and relay data (mostly internet based), from small remote earthbound terminals to other earth station terminals in what is called the mesh system design.
